About
SASAYA CAFE (ささやカフェ) is a vegan and all-natural cafe that opened in 2013 along Oyokogawa Shinsui Park in Sumida City, near Oshiage Station on the Tokyo Metro Hanzomon Line. Every menu item is made without any animal ingredients, chemical seasonings, or refined seasonings, and is composed of organic ingredients wherever possible. With the signature "curry of the day" (Indian curry made with seasonal ingredients), house-made vegan sweets, and a family-friendly space that accommodates both children and dogs, it is full of charm.

The signature "curry of the day" is an Indian curry that makes the most of seasonal ingredients, with a light eating experience and well-balanced spice level as its hallmarks. Every menu item is vegan, made without any animal ingredients, chemical seasonings, or refined seasonings, and composed of organic ingredients wherever possible. Breakfast menu (until 11:00), house-made vegan sweets, and natural drinks are also on offer. Located along Oyokogawa Shinsui Park in Sumida City, the shop has table seating, sofa seating, and terrace seating, and is also equipped with a nursing space and diaper-changing space, making it favored by families with children and customers with dogs. The shop is accessible on foot from Kinshicho Station, Tokyo Skytree Station, and Oshiage Station. Open from 8:30 in the morning.
